Minutes — Management Meeting, Ashgrove Textiles

Quick session this month. Priya walked us through the revised commission scheme: tiered rates replace the flat model, with accelerators kicking in above 120% of quota. A few grumbles about the clawback window, but general agreement it's fairer. Rollout set for next quarter; comms pack to follow. We agreed the note below stays board-only for now.

management briefing: Headcount on the Silok team goes from 44 to 77 by the end of May. Gross margin on Silok came in at 63 percent against a plan of 30 percent.

## Runbook: Formula Sandbox (Lattermill)

User-supplied formulas in Lattermill run inside the Cagewright sandbox. Each evaluation gets a fresh interpreter, a hard CPU ceiling, and no network access. If the sandbox pool saturates, queued formulas time out rather than escape limits — that's intentional. Restarting the pool clears stuck workers without losing queued jobs. For this week's sync, note that the pool now runs with the following values.

service settings:
[istael]
team = gilath
access_code = ac_468cdf
owner = casdor.gilox
host = istael.kelviforge.internal
port = 5432
peer = quenwyn.braskworks.corp
salt = 6678df32
pin = 7400

## FAQ: How does pagination work in the Parrotwire API?

All list endpoints in the Parrotwire public REST API use cursor-based pagination. Grab the `next_cursor` from each response and pass it back as `cursor` — don't build page numbers yourself, offsets aren't supported and never will be. Page size maxes out at 100. One quirk for plugin authors: the sandbox environment requires you to unlock the test credential bundle before cursors will validate. To unlock the sandbox bundle, enter the recovery passphrase printed below.

strongbox words: druvan-lamys-eliius-jorax-istox-soreth-ulays-gilix-ralix-oliiel-norwyn-casvan-praius

Hi Priya — handing over the Cage 4 visit at the Drayfield data centre tomorrow. Tormund from Nollingbrook Systems arrives at 10; he'll need the visitor log signed and a spare ESD wristband from the drawer. Coffee machine on that floor is broken, fair warning. To get him through the inner mantrap, give him this pass code:

turnstile pass: bdg-YEOZLM-79341408